Allowing D'Lo Road Funds for Other Streets

This bill allows the town of D'Lo to use money meant for specific road projects on other streets.

What This Bill Does

  • Changes a law from 2023 that gave D'Lo money for certain roads.
  • Allows D'Lo to spend this money on different street projects.

Who It Names or Affects

  • The town of D'Lo, Mississippi
  • Residents who use streets in D'Lo

Terms To Know

Department of Finance and Administration
A state agency that handles financial matters for the government.

Limits and Unknowns

  • The bill did not pass, so it has no legal effect.
  • It does not specify which other streets D'Lo can use the funds on.
  • There is no mention of requiring the Department of Finance and Administration to manage these funds in the official source material.

(gj) To assist the Town of D'Lo, Mississippi, in paying 681
costs associated with construction of a fire station 682
........................................................ $50,000.00 683
(gk) To assist the Town of D'Lo, Mississippi, in paying 684
costs associated with Phase II of paving town streets including 685
First Street from Highway 149 to South Pine, Second Street from 686
Highway 149 to South Maple, Third Street from Highway 149 to South 687
Maple, Fourth Street from Highway 149 to South Maple and Cemetary 688
Road, and paving other streets in the town............. $250,000.00 689
(gl) To assist the Town of D'Lo, Mississippi, in paying 690
costs associated with Phase III of paving town streets including 691
South Oak from Highway 540 to end, West Fifth from Highway 149 to 692
South Oak, East Fifth from Highway 149 to South Oak, West Pecan 693
from Willow Street to Highway 149, and East Pecan from Highway 149 694
to Water Tower, and paving other streets in the town 695
....................................................... $250,000.00 696
